ActiveMQ Artemis 1.5.4 Release Notes

A complete list of JIRAs for the 1.5.4 release can be found at the Apache ActiveMQ Artemis project JIRA.

Bug

  • [ARTEMIS-919] - Issues creating jms queues in core config in broker.xml when hot reloading configuration
  • [ARTEMIS-932] - 2 brokers can be started using the same store
  • [ARTEMIS-950] - Change log level from INFO to WARN for “Invalid “host” value “0.0.0.0” detected for…” when Artemis is bound to 0.0.0.0
  • [ARTEMIS-963] - ClassCastException in ActiveMQChannelHandler
  • [ARTEMIS-969] - ReceiveMessage will expand unecessarily on core protocol
  • [ARTEMIS-974] - MQTT Will messages are not retained
  • [ARTEMIS-976] - PostgresSequentialSequentialFileDriver SQLProvider NPE
  • [ARTEMIS-982] - Deadlock on AMQP Close versus Delivery on AMQP
  • [ARTEMIS-986] - Integer overflow in MySQLSQLProvider.java
  • [ARTEMIS-989] - Individual Acknowledge: ActiveMQConnectionFactory.createContext(final int sessionMode) throws exception for ActiveMQJMSConstants.INDIVIDUAL_ACKNOWLEDGE
  • [ARTEMIS-991] - Null dereference after hitting Ctrl+d when prompted for password in `artemis create`
  • [ARTEMIS-992] - NPE and other trouble when cluster-connection has bad connector-ref
  • [ARTEMIS-998] - NPE when using JDBCFileDriver when Blob is null
  • [ARTEMIS-1017] - Wrong error message when default destination for producer is not specified
  • [ARTEMIS-1020] - CDI Extension doesn’t discover Configuration via CDI producers

Improvement

  • [ARTEMIS-1002] - ActiveMQBuffers creates a new netty pool increasing memory footprint
  • [ARTEMIS-1006] - JDBC Storage Manager to show SQLExceptions on logs

New Feature

  • [ARTEMIS-999] - Support Oracle12C for Artemis JDBC Store

Task

Apache, ActiveMQ, Apache ActiveMQ, the Apache feather logo, and the Apache ActiveMQ project logo are trademarks of The Apache Software Foundation. Copyright © 2024, The Apache Software Foundation. Licensed under Apache License 2.0.